Hello, all!

My name is Lane, and I am fundraising for a [used] car to help me get around more easily and thus be able to find a better job.

You might be thinking, "Why don't you pay for your own car?" or "Get a loan and pay for a car yourself!" Let me tell you it's not that easy for me, unfortunately!

Let me start by saying that I am not a Portland-area local. I grew up down in Mississippi, where for those who may or may not know, is one of the poorest states in the Union. I moved away from there for multiple reasons, one of them being that I was getting nowhere financially. Unfortunately, despite the move to a state that pays more, other things (housing, specifically) cost a lot more.

When I moved from Mississippi, I flew via plane with some of my belongings to Portland because I couldn't afford to move everything with my '99 Ford Contour. Not to mention my car was on its last leg at the time. I ended up selling my car since there was no way for me to bring it with me at the time. I didn't get much for it, unfortunately (<300), but that (and kindness from some friends) helped me get settled around Portland.

Unfortunately, coming here without much in the ways of money or financial support backfired pretty quickly. I had a challenge finding work in my field that didn't require a car or more than public transportation to get to. I still am having that challenge. Right now, I'm working at a grocery store for $14/hr, working part-time (<35 hr/week). Some weeks, I only get paid $200, which makes it difficult to save. COVID has made it even more challenging to find work, as many others are also looking for jobs. I'm actively trying to find better work or a second job to keep me afloat, but at current, I'm drowning in bills and problems that can't be fixed without money.

Some of those problems include health problems, including expensive dental work that has been worsened by my need for antidepressants (they cause dry mouth, which breeds cavities). I have bad credit (<600) due to getting credit cards years ago to help pay bills and for food when I could barely afford to live in a $600/mo townhouse in Mississippi while getting my degree. I have been unable to afford payments on any of the cards for the past few years, due to mostly only working part time jobs for a couple of dollars over minimum wage (~$9-11/hr). So the option of taking out a car loan is nearly impossible for me and my bad credit.

I come from a poor family, for the most part, so I can't ask for a loan from anyone. If there were any other way for me to save up and get a car, I would do it. However, as it stands, I am unable to save for much of anything, due to being paid less than a living wage and not having full-time hours. My rent (at current) is over half of what I make in a month's time (which isn't much to begin with). I have regular bills/costs (utilities, phone, insurance, food, etc.) on top of that, as well as therapy appointments twice a month (~$40/session) and costs for medications. All that adds up to be more than I can really afford, but somehow I make it work--more or less. 

I rely heavily on the public transportation system in order to get to and from places. For anyone who's not had to rely on riding buses before, it can take two to four times as long (or longer) to get to one place compared to driving a car. That makes a twenty-minute trip by car to inner Portland turn into an hour and a half with public transit, at best. So any jobs within Portland or that are out of Beaverton (just outside of Portland) are almost inaccessible to me at current. I'm hoping that I am able to get a car, so I can get a better job, so I can better afford expenses and catch up with my debts.

I have a Bachelor's degree in wildlife science, so I would love to be able to get a job in that field or a similar one. I'm hoping to pay off a debt to my college so I can get the official degree and get my Master's degree in teaching so I may start my career of educating youth about the natural world and science. All of this depends on me getting a car, because, without that transportation, my luck with finding better work is close to zero.

All that being said, I want a better life for myself. That is all I am trying to do with this fundraiser. Any money made with this fundraiser will be put towards that goal of finally finding some sort of normalcy and happiness in my life again. As it stands now, though, without a car, I don't have a clear path to that goal.
